We were coming home from the races yesterday and I had 2 buddies following. Had the cruise set at 79 per the Edge and 82 per the speedo. I called one of the guys following and asked how fast he was going and he says 70. He even checked it with his GPS. It's a 06 FX4 I bought used and I think it had the factory BFG tires on it. 275 18s. Why would it be off by 9 mph? Can the dealer flash it to fix it?

Ok, first thing I would do is go into the Edge settings and select "save Previous Settings" and hit enter. Then go to gears and see what it reads. If it reads 3.73, then I would physically check my driveshaft. Get the truck on stands wher you can turn the wheels one full rotation. Mark the driveshaft and see if it makes 3.73 turns per each tire rotation. If it is closer to 3 1/2, you have 3.55s.
Also, I would change the tire setting to 2431 and try that. The manual does not allow for squish and the 2431 allows for 5%. But that can not account for you being off that much. I would think it has to be in the gear setting.

Yes. The Edge changes the setting in the PCM, any device recording the speed will be adjusted. The truck speedo is nearly always 2-3 mph fast at highway speeds. That is a mechanical difference that is built in.
